Toggle jaw crushers are commonly used in mines due to their ability to crush tough and abrasive materials. The design of toggle jaw crushers is mainly attributed to the development of a major breakthrough in 1858 that introduced the principle of crushing using a simple toggle mechanism.

In the past, the evolution of toggle jaw crushers has seen regular updates in terms of design and functionality. The original design of the crusher, known as the Blake Jaw Crusher, featured a double-toggle mechanism that ensured rapid movement of the swinging jaw. This design proved successful in achieving a high crushing ratio, making it widely used in mining and quarrying applications.

As technology advanced, the single-toggle jaw crusher was introduced. With this design, the eccentric movement of the swing jaw was achieved by placing the eccentric shaft on the top of the crusher. This design provided a more balanced movement, resulting in a smoother operation. The single-toggle design also featured a lower weight compared to the double-toggle design, making it easier to transport and install.

Over the years, toggle jaw crushers have undergone further improvements in terms of design. These improvements have focused on enhancing the strength and durability of the crusher, as well as improving its efficiency and reducing operating costs.

One notable evolution in toggle jaw crushers is the introduction of hydraulic toggle plates. These plates provide a way to automatically adjust the setting of the crusher, which helps in achieving the desired product size and improves overall efficiency. The hydraulic toggle plates also reduce the risk of damage to the crusher due to uncrushable materials, as they can release the pressure and prevent catastrophic failures.

In recent years, toggle jaw crushers have also seen advancements in terms of the materials used in their construction. The incorporation of high-strength alloys and composite materials has resulted in crushers that are more resistant to wear and corrosion. These advancements have extended the service life of toggle jaw crushers and reduced the need for maintenance and replacement.
